If you are in Florence and after some selfies you see that your nails are not in great shape, don't worry, you can go to Maniboo. They do great manicures with or without gel and make sure to ask for a massage after your pedi.
If you call in advance, you have a better chance to get an appointment, but if you just show up, Jessica will be sure to find you a spot with one of the girls. They also speak English, so you won't have to go crazy trying to translate what service you would like in Italian.
I love the interior design, but I try not to stay too long so as not to spend everything I have on me in Makeup Forever products and special creams they have for sale. Make sure you make up your mind on what color nail polish you want - if not, it will take you a while to decide, and they are fast! Maniboo's staff will offer you coffee or tea and ask you if you want to watch a movie while you are getting your pedi done, I always love to watch Sex and the City to get in the right mood!
